Marvel Superheroes 2023 - Rumors & Discussion
HarmfulEmpire replied to Clone OPatra's topic in LEGO Licensed
Okay I wrote down the individual minifig placement from my box. Top Left row back to front: Giant Man, Kate, Hawkeye, Echo, Echo, Agatha, Wolverine, Agatha, Wolverine. Top Right row back to front: Beast, Kate, Hawkeye, Storm, Storm, Storm, Echo, Agatha, Wolverine. Bottom Left row back to front: Hawkeye, Mr. Knight, She Hulk, Moon Knight, Warewolf, Warewolf, Moon Knight, Giant Man, Beast Bottom Right row back to front: Kate, Mr. Knight, She Hulk, Mr. Knight, She Hulk, Moon Knight, Warewolf, Beast, Giant Man. I hope this helps some minifig hunters find the figs you want out there in the wild. -

Marvel Superheroes 2021 - Rumors & Discussion
HarmfulEmpire replied to Captain Nemo's topic in LEGO Licensed
I’d bet Marvel didn’t tell Lego anything about the WandaVision finale. The best idea for a WandaVision set is probably a particular scene from the finale. The set wouldn’t be accurate to the scene but it would have both a location people remember and the characters people want. Lego has done this many, many times. I can pick out a bunch of Marvel sets for examples. Look at Loki’s cosmic cube escape (I don’t remember Iron Man being there), Extremis Seaport Battle (love the figs, but it’s not accurate), Malibu Mansion Attack (Mandarin wasn’t there), Mandarin Ultimate Showdown (what happened here?), Black Panther Pursuit (truck build is wrong for the scene and Black Panther didn’t use his jet in that particular scene), and even Dr. Strange’s Sanctum Santorum. While this list isn’t intended to be comprehensive or exhaustive I think Lego would be perfectly happy to make a scene people will remember and add characters that never appeared in that part of the show. I personally would still buy it. I only fear that they would make a circus truck instead of a location based set. If Marvel makes a WandaVision set it may take 2 years or so before it’s released. Unless I’m incorrect, isn’t that a typical development cycle for Lego products to go from design to production? If Lego only saw the WandaVision finale when it aired at the same time for the rest of the world then that’s as soon as they could begin the development cycle, right? The fastest way to get the mini figures would be a minifig pack but I think other members here have mentioned that Lego limits the number of new prints for those. It seems more likely to me that a set will be made and we’ll see it in a couple of years. -
